body,html{height:100%}body{-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Fira Sans,Droid Sans,Helvetica Neue,sans-serif;margin:0}code{font-family:source-code-pro,Menlo,Monaco,Consolas,Courier New,monospace}#root{height:100%}.background{align-items:center;display:flex;height:100vh;justify-content:flex-end;position:absolute;top:0;width:100vw}.background:after{bottom:0;content:"";height:100%;position:absolute;right:0;top:0;width:25%}.background .background-container{align-items:center;display:flex;height:100%;justify-content:flex-start;position:relative;width:50%}.background .background-container .triangle{border-radius:50px;display:block;flex-shrink:0;height:1500px;position:absolute;transform:rotate(45deg);transform-origin:center center;transform-style:preserve-3d;width:1500px}.background .background-container .triangle:before{border-radius:50px;bottom:0;content:"";display:block;height:100%;left:-30px;position:absolute;top:-30px;transform:translateZ(-1em);width:100%;z-index:-1}.contenido{align-items:center;display:flex;justify-content:space-between;width:100%}.contenido>[class^=col]{align-items:center;display:flex;height:100%;justify-content:center;width:50%}.contenido .formulario{z-index:1}.contenido .formulario .login{padding:50px}.contenido .formulario ::placeholder{color:#fff!important;opacity:1!important}.contenido .formulario :-ms-input-placeholder{color:#fff!important}.contenido .formulario ::-ms-input-placeholder{color:#fff!important}.contenido .formulario input .contenido .formulario input.invalid{border-color:red!important}.contenido .formulario .login button{background-color:initial!important;border:1px solid #fff;margin:0!important;width:100%}.contenido .formulario .login button:hover{background-color:initial!important;background-image:none!important;border:1px solid gray;color:gray!important;margin:0!important;width:100%}.contenido .formulario .login .extra{display:flex;justify-content:space-between;margin-top:20px;min-width:100%;padding:10}.contenido .formulario .login .extra a{color:#fff!important;cursor:pointer;text-align:center;z-index:inherit}.contenido .formulario .login .extra a:hover{color:gray!important;cursor:pointer;text-align:center;z-index:inherit}.contenido .formulario .login .acciones{align-items:center;color:#fff;display:flex;justify-content:space-around;margin-top:16px}.contenido .formulario .login .acciones a{color:#fff!important;cursor:pointer;text-align:center;width:40%!important;z-index:inherit}@media (min-width:1600px){.background .background-container .triangle{left:200px}}@media (min-width:1200px) and (max-width:1599px){.background .background-container .triangle{left:100px}}@media (min-width:992px) and (max-width:1199px){.background .background-container .triangle{left:150px}.background:after{background-color:initial}}@media (max-width:991px){.contenido .col-1{width:30%}.contenido .col-2{width:50%}.background .background-container .triangle{left:150fpx}.background:after{background-color:initial}}@media (max-width:600px){.contenido{flex-direction:column}.contenido .col-1{height:30%;width:100%}.contenido .col-2{height:70%;width:100%}.contenido .formulario .login{margin-top:50px;width:350px}.background{align-items:flex-end;flex-direction:column}.background .background-container{height:50%;width:100%}.background .background-container .triangle{height:600px;left:50%;margin-left:-300px;position:fixed;top:50%;width:600px}.background .background-container .triangle:before{left:30px;top:-30px}}.empty-footer,.empty-header{opacity:0;width:100%}.header{top:0}.footer,.header{background-color:#7fffd4;position:fixed;width:100%}.footer{bottom:0}.text-container::-webkit-scrollbar{background-color:initial;width:0}
/*# sourceMappingURL=main.3d4da59f.css.map*/